ENCHILADA Soup :-)

I don't know if this sounds good to you or not but this soup got me through many post op days until I could eat solid food. I liked that it was thick and creamy, full of flavor, and super fast and easy to make.

I can make as thick or liquid as I want by varying the ratio of Beans to sauce. I can make it as spicy or mild as I want, depending on what type of enchilada sauce I use.

The basic "recipe:"

Pour a can of your favorite red enchilada sauce into your blender. Then spoon out a similar (or smaller) sized can of (fat free) refried Beans into the blender also.

Put the top on and blend till mixed well. It should be liquid enough to pour into a mug. (If not, add either more enchilada sauce or chicken broth or even milk or in a pinch, Water, and blend to incorporate.)

Then nuke the mug for a minute in your microwave and if you want to, garnish with a dallop of plain yogurt or sour cream.

(Later on when you can eat more foods you could garnish with sliced green onions, a sprinkle of shredded cheese, a few pieces of chopped jalapeño, one tortilla chip finely crumbled into bits, you get the idea - whatever Mexican food garnish you choose.)

I know right now it feels like you're stuck in this mushy limbo forEVER but I promise you it will pass and you'll be enjoying real food again, but feeling satisfied with less.
